NSWC Indian Head Division STEM Program Culminates in Summer Robotics Competition
A student with the Naval Surface Warfare Center Indian Head Division’s (NSWC IHD) Naval Energetics Technology Apprenticeship Program (NETAP) maneuvers their underwater remotely operated vehicle for his group’s scenario, July 18 at Naval Support Facility Indian Head. NETAP provides students an opportunity to engage in a hands-on internship allowing them to develop their engineering skills. Over the course of the program, students learned and improved upon their tooling, soldering and programming skills by building miniature unmanned underwater vehicles.
